Definition ∞ Developer resources are the tools, documentation, and support materials available to software engineers building on blockchain platforms. These assets include application programming interfaces, software development kits, code libraries, comprehensive tutorials, and active community forums. They are essential for constructing decentralized applications, smart contracts, and new blockchain protocols efficiently and securely. The availability and quality of such resources significantly influence the growth and innovation within any digital asset ecosystem.
Context ∞ The state of developer resources in the blockchain space is characterized by a competitive push to attract talent through improved tooling, clearer documentation, and more accessible educational content. A key discussion involves simplifying the complexity of blockchain development to lower the barrier to entry for new programmers. Future developments will likely focus on creating more integrated development environments and robust testing frameworks to accelerate the creation of secure and scalable decentralized applications.